Brand management courses can help you learn brand positioning, consumer behavior analysis, brand equity measurement, and strategic marketing planning. You can build skills in crafting compelling brand narratives, managing brand portfolios, and conducting competitive analysis. Many courses introduce tools like SWOT analysis, brand tracking software, and social media analytics, that support monitoring brand performance and engaging with target audiences effectively.
